Advanced SVG Background Remover

Remove any color background from SVG files to create transparent vector graphics. This advanced version features automatic detection, color threshold, pattern recognition, and batch processing. Need something simpler? Try our basic SVG background remover or explore our SVG converter.

Drag & Drop your SVG files here

or click to browse

.SVG

Max 10 MB per file - Up to 50 MB total

0 file(s) selected - 0 KB total

How the Advanced SVG Background Remover Works

Our SVG background remover analyzes the structure of your SVG files to intelligently detect and remove background elements. Unlike raster-based tools, this works directly with the vector data - so your artwork stays perfectly crisp at any resolution.

The tool identifies background rectangles, white fills, gradient backgrounds, repeating patterns, and layered elements that form the background. It then makes them transparent while preserving all your foreground content. You can also convert the result to PNG or WebP with full transparency support.

Automatic Detection

The default "Automatic Detection" mode applies all removal methods simultaneously. It identifies full-size rectangles at the bottom layer, white and near-white fills, gradient backgrounds, and repeating pattern elements. This is the best option for most SVG files and works well even with complex illustrations.

Color Threshold & Custom Color

When your SVG has a colored background (not just white), use "Color Threshold" or "Custom Color" mode. Pick the exact background color using the color picker, then adjust the similarity threshold to control how aggressively similar colors are removed. Lower values target only exact matches, while higher values catch slight variations.

Pattern Recognition & Layers

Some SVGs use repeating patterns (grids, dots, textures) as backgrounds. The pattern recognition engine detects elements arranged in uniform spacing and removes them. It also identifies background layer groups by checking element IDs, classes, and their position in the SVG DOM tree.

Batch Processing & Export

Upload multiple SVG files at once for batch processing. Results for 3 or more files are packaged into a ZIP archive for convenient download. Export options include SVG (keeps your file as a vector), PNG with transparency, and WebP with transparency. For other format needs, check our image converters hub.

Related Tools

ConvertICO offers a full suite of image and vector tools. If you need to convert PNG to ICO for favicons, transform files with our SVG converter, or convert between formats like SVG to PNG, JPG to PNG, or WebP, we have you covered. For editing, try our image resizer, image cropper, or image compressor. Explore all options in our online tools directory.

Frequently Asked Questions

The tool analyzes your SVG file structure and detects background elements such as full-size rectangles, white fills, and background patterns. It then removes or makes these elements transparent while preserving your actual design content. Unlike raster image tools, this works directly with vector data.

Five methods are available: Automatic Detection (uses all methods combined for the best results), White Only (removes white and near-white backgrounds), Color Threshold (removes colors similar to a target you choose), Pattern Recognition (detects repeating background patterns), and Custom Color (removes a specific color you select with the color picker).

Yes. You can export the transparent result as SVG (vector), PNG with transparency, or WebP with transparency. All formats preserve the transparency of the removed background. For additional format options, visit our image converters.

Individual SVG files can be up to 10 MB each. For batch processing, the total combined size limit is 50 MB. This covers the vast majority of SVG files used in web and design workflows.

Yes. Upload multiple SVG files simultaneously for batch processing. When processing 3 or more files, the results are automatically packaged into a downloadable ZIP archive for easy access.

Your uploaded files are processed on our server and automatically deleted within 4 hours. We do not store, share, or analyze your SVG files beyond the processing required for background removal.